Descripción:. In Colombia, livestock activity is of great importance for the rural economy and the country’s foodsupply. In order to measure the impact of cattle raising and riparian corridors on the composition and diversityof benthic macroinvertebrates in Andean microbasins, nine headwater streams were selected in the municipalityof Villamaría (Caldas, Colombia), five of them with riparian corridors and four without protection. During July2013, macroinvertebrate samples were collected using D-net and Surber nets, and each streams was characterized according to water quality, channel metrics and habitat quality score. In total 98 934 individuals werecollected, distributed in nine classes, 17 orders, 56 families and 92 genera. Veneroidea was the most abundantorder followed by Trichoptera, Diptera, Tubificida and Ephemeroptera. Coleoptera was the richest order with 28genera, followed by Diptera with 18, Trichoptera with 11, Ephemeroptera with 10 and Odonata with 8. Streamswith riparian corridors were deeper, had higher proportion of coarse substrates and Habitat Quality Score andpresented higher genus diversity than those unprotected (P < 0.05). The genera Ferrisia, Eurygerris, Heleobiaand Pisidium; total nitrogen, ammonia nitrogen and silt proportion on the streambed were correlated with unprotected streams, whilst the genus Rhagovelia, the subfamily Chironominae, the Habitat Quality Score and theproportion of coarse substrates were correlated with streams with riparian corridors. This information confirmsthat riparian corridors help reducing the negative impact generated by cattle ranching practices and improve theprovision of environmental services, and therefore it is recommended to maintain or restore the strip of riparianvegetation to protect the streams in cattle ranching landscapes.
